Bianca Richardson and Kristin Martin - Belle and Bea's Beautiful New Home
Published by Wakefield Press
March 2026

Belle and Bea's Beautiful New Home is the third book in the Easter Bilby's Friends series, which explains to children how introduced wild rabbits affect the native plants and animals in the area, and what they can do to help.

Bianca Richardson is a graphic designer and illustrator with a love for wonky hand-drawn lines who lives in the beautiful Limestone Coast region of South Australia.


Kristin Martin is a poet, picture book author and primary school teacher.

Melissa-Jane Fogarty - Narm-Jaap: A Flinders Street Station History

Illustrated by Dylan Finney

Published by Lothian Children's Books

31st March, 2026

Narm-Jaap: A Flinders Street Station tells the history of Flinders Street Station and the land on which it is built, while centering its ongoing significance to the Wurundjeri Woi Wurrung.

Melissa-Jane Fogarty, a Mununjali woman, is the author of Our Lands, which is an Indigenous history series about Australia's most iconic landmarks and the Country on which they are built.
